#145 Paragangliomas: a series of five cases

Introduction: Paraganglioma is a rare extraadrenal neuroendocrine tumor, composed of chromaffin cells and arising from the neural crest. The head, neck, and retroperitoneum are the most common sites for paraganglioma.
